FlySurfer said...

We parked the idea cos we figured we wouldn't have the speed to run it.


I thought the same thing, they done well.
I've spoken to some hangies who have flown there and some have been overtaken by it and copped huge turbulence coming down behind it. One guy last weekend was saying how his buddy got whited out when he couldn't keep up with it and there was no blue sky behind it. Would be pretty scary getting knocked around and not knowing which way is up.
